Output 6889716d48bcd30dbba9483b756de0e0348287f374837bda1418b35145ccc38e:4

value
344948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67dbc48edc3e80804b03858c7aacf44d8f768ce0 OP_EQUAL
address
3BAAo36wirfUMLpZYbPejcRL9oahXoPpFF
transaction
6889716d48bcd30dbba9483b756de0e0348287f374837bda1418b35145ccc38e
spent
true